Why Adidas Sambas Go With Almost Everything

Some sneakers demand attention. Sambas don't. They quietly improve almost every outfit without screaming for compliments.

Their slim silhouette creates a cleaner look than chunky sneakers. The leather upper adds a polished touch, while the gum sole brings just enough vintage charm. That's exactly why fashion lovers keep reaching for them.

Here's why Adidas Sambas work with so many outfits:

  • Minimalist design complements nearly every style.
  • Neutral colorways pair easily with any wardrobe.
  • Comfortable enough for all-day wear.
  • Classic shape never feels outdated.
  • Easy to dress up or down.

1. Classic Jeans and a White T-Shirt

Sometimes the simplest outfit wins. A pair of straight-leg blue jeans, a crisp white tee, and Adidas Sambas create that effortless look everyone secretly tries to copy.

Add a leather belt, gold jewelry, and sunglasses, and suddenly you look like you spent an hour planning your outfit. Reality? Five minutes.

2. Oversized Blazer with Bike Shorts

This combination exploded on Pinterest and Instagram for good reason. The oversized blazer balances the sporty bike shorts while Sambas keep everything looking relaxed instead of overly formal.

3. Wide-Leg Trousers and a Fitted Tank

Wide-leg trousers continue dominating fashion trends, and Adidas Sambas fit right into the aesthetic.

The contrast between tailored pants and sporty sneakers creates an outfit that feels expensive without actually costing a fortune.

Choose neutral shades like:

  • Beige
  • Black
  • Cream
  • Olive green
  • Gray

Add a fitted tank top and a shoulder bag, and you're ready for brunch, shopping, or even casual Fridays at work.

4. Denim Mini Skirt and Oversized Sweater

If you love cozy outfits, this combination deserves a spot in your wardrobe. An oversized knit sweater paired with a denim mini skirt creates the perfect balance between relaxed and feminine.

The Sambas finish the outfit without making it feel too dressy. Ever wondered why this combo always looks so good in street-style photos? The oversized proportions create visual balance while the sneakers keep everything grounded.

5. Matching Sweat Set

Matching sweat sets aren't just for lazy Sundays anymore.

Pair a neutral hoodie and matching sweatpants with Adidas Sambas for an outfit that feels comfortable yet intentional. Add crew socks, a baseball cap, and a crossbody bag to complete the look.

Best sweat set colors include:

  • Heather gray
  • Cream
  • Chocolate brown
  • Sage green
  • Black

This outfit proves you don't have to choose between style and comfort.

6. Slip Dress with Sambas

Mixing feminine pieces with sporty sneakers creates one of my favorite fashion tricks.

A satin slip dress paired with Adidas Sambas instantly feels modern instead of overly formal. Throw on a denim jacket or oversized cardigan when temperatures drop.

The contrast makes the outfit interesting without looking like you tried too hard.

7. Cargo Pants and a Baby Tee

Cargo pants continue dominating streetwear, and Sambas complement them perfectly.

The relaxed fit of cargo pants contrasts nicely with the sleek profile of Adidas Sambas. Finish the outfit with a fitted baby tee and simple accessories for an effortlessly cool vibe.

Complete the look with:

  • Silver jewelry
  • Mini shoulder bag
  • Small hoop earrings
  • Classic sunglasses

8. Linen Pants for Summer

Nothing beats linen during hot weather.

Wide-leg linen pants, a tucked-in tank top, and Adidas Sambas create an outfit that feels light, breathable, and stylish. White Sambas especially shine with beige or cream linen pieces.
